To provide the story’s setting, a play requires sets. If you've ever been involved with a play, you know that the set can be made up of detailed backdrops
this is an underrated part of the whole story as setting affects the mood that the audience feels. The setting in drama is seen visualy and how it is performed, instead of narration.
acts usually hinge upon a central plot point. Between each act, the curtain will fall; perhaps in the middle of the play there might be an intermission for audiences to use the restroom or buy drinks
Acts are a huge part of structure where we see the transitions and turning points in the story. It also plays a role in understanding the characters and their development
Plot is the events in the play and the order in which the events are told. There is no one correct way to structure a drama!
the author explains that the plot is a way events are revealed to get the audience to react, not just a tiimeline of what happens
